MORE than 70 Bishop Heber High School students are set to follow the yellow brick road in their latest production.
The Malpas school’s sixth-formers are currently writing, directing and rehearsing for a two-night performance of the classic tale Wizard of Oz.
In true Heber tradition, some surprise characters will be making an appearance alongisde the traditional cast including Dorothy, Toto and the Wizard himself.
Organisers are promising the show, nicknamed The Revue, will be for all ages and not to be missed.
Co-writer/director and sixth-form student Owen Williams said: “Everyone’s getting into their role very well and those working behind the scenes are doing a great job too.
“We’re all having a laugh at rehearsals which is the main thing, and I’m sure we’ll be ready for the performances next week.”
The production of Wizard of Oz can be seen on Thursday and Friday, December 10, and 11. Tickets are now on sale from Malpas Library and money raised will be donated to the school’s charities and sixth form fund.
